1989 Audi V8 vs. 1961 Volkswagen 1500

To start off, 1989 Audi V8 is newer by 28 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1961 Volkswagen 1500.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1961 Volkswagen 1500 would be higher. At 3,562 cc (8 cylinders), 1989 Audi V8 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1989 Audi V8 (251 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 199 more horse power than 1961 Volkswagen 1500. (52 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1989 Audi V8 should accelerate faster than 1961 Volkswagen 1500.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1989 Audi V8 weights approximately 850 kg more than 1961 Volkswagen 1500.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1989 Audi V8 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1961 Volkswagen 1500.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1989 Audi V8 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.

Compare all specifications:

1989 Audi V8 1961 Volkswagen 1500
Make Audi Volkswagen
Model V8 1500
Year Released 1989 1961
Engine Position Front Rear
Engine Size 3562 cc 1493 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 251 HP 52 HP
Engine RPM 5800 RPM 4000 RPM
Drive Type 4WD Rear
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Vehicle Weight 1710 kg 860 kg
Vehicle Length 4880 mm 4230 mm
Vehicle Width 1820 mm 1620 mm
Vehicle Height 1430 mm 1480 mm
Wheelbase Size 2710 mm 2410 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 80 L 40 L
